容器化部署与管理

2024-10-18 08:09 7 浏览

  容器化部署与管理:助力企业高效应对数字化转型挑战

  随着云计算、大数据、人工智能等技术的快速发展,企业数字化转型已成为提升竞争力的关键途径。在这一过程中,容器化部署与管理技术凭借其高效的资源利用、快速的迭代部署和便捷的运维管理等优势,成为了企业应对数字化转型挑战的得力助手。

  一、容器化部署:提高应用交付效率

  1. 什么是容器化部署?

  容器化部署是一种轻量级、可移植的应用部署方式。它将应用及其依赖环境打包成一个独立的“容器”,使得应用可以在任何支持容器技术的平台上运行,无需关心底层操作系统和硬件环境。

  2. 容器化部署的优势

  (1)快速部署:容器化技术可以实现秒级部署,大幅缩短应用上线时间。

  (2)高效资源利用:容器共享宿主机操作系统内核,无需虚拟化硬件资源,因此具有更高的资源利用率。

  (3)环境一致性:容器化部署确保应用在不同环境中运行时具有相同的表现,降低“水土不服”的风险。

  (4)易于迁移:容器化应用可以轻松迁移到其他平台,提高运维灵活性。

  3. 常见容器技术

  目前市面上常见的容器技术有Docker、Rocket等,其中Docker占据了主导地位。

  二、容器化管理:简化运维工作

  1. 容器化管理的重要性

  随着容器数量的增加,如何高效管理这些容器成为企业面临的挑战。容器化管理可以实现对容器的全生命周期管理,简化运维工作,提高运维效率。

  2. 容器化管理工具

  (1)Kubernetes:Google开源的容器编排平台,支持自动化部署、扩展和管理容器化应用。

  (2)Docker Swarm:Docker官方推出的容器编排工具,适用于中小型企业和开发环境。

  (3)Mesos:Apache基金会推出的分布式系统内核,支持多种资源调度和管理。

  3. 容器化管理的关键功能

  (1)自动化部署:支持一键部署、滚动更新、灰度发布等,提高运维效率。

  (2)资源调度:根据应用需求,合理分配CPU、内存等资源,提高资源利用率。

  (3)服务发现:自动发现并注册容器服务,便于外部访问和管理。

  (4)负载均衡:根据容器负载情况,自动调整流量分配,确保应用高可用。

  (5)日志管理:收集、存储和查询容器日志,便于问题追踪和分析。

  三、容器化部署与管理在企业中的应用

  1. 提高开发效率:容器化技术可以帮助开发人员快速搭建开发环境,缩短开发周期。

  2. 简化运维工作:容器化管理工具可以实现自动化部署、资源调度和服务发现等功能,降低运维成本。

  3. 确保应用稳定性:容器化部署可以确保应用在不同环境中的一致性,降低故障风险。

  4. 支持微服务架构:容器化技术天然适用于微服务架构,有助于企业构建高可用、可扩展的分布式应用。

  总结:

  容器化部署与管理技术为企业提供了高效、便捷的数字化转型解决方案。通过容器化技术,企业可以快速响应市场变化,提高开发效率,简化运维工作,确保应用稳定性和可扩展性。面对日益激烈的市场竞争,容器化技术将成为企业数字化转型的有力支撑。

分享:
相关内容
相关推荐
172号卡资讯
热门内容
  • 172号卡官方注册
    ‌一、注册入驻172172号卡分销系统:www.172hk.com.cn平台
  • 号易号卡一级注册
  • 172号卡系统登录
    注册是请填写邀请码:17555788880!客服微信:17555788880联系号码:17555788880
  • 172分销系统APP使用教程
  • 172号卡一级账号(附佣金表)
    ‌最近很多新加入的合作伙伴,都在问自己注册的账号这么看是不是一级账号?首先目前平台对于一级账号以下(包括一级)都是直接显示普通代理。那么这么看注册的是不是一级政策的账号呢?有二个方式可以证明账号是不是一级政策。第一个方式就是在172172号卡分销系统:www.172hk.com.cnAPP点“我的”会有一个提示词“当月已激活xx个订单,您还需要激活500个订单可升级”只要是通过金钻推荐码注册的一级账
联系方式
  • 17555788880
  • 17555788880
  • 71129968@qq.com